What Defines Great Value Coffee?
Before diving into specific brands, it's important to understand what makes coffee "great value." Value in coffee isn't just about the lowest price; it involves a combination of factors that deliver quality, flavor, and ethical sourcing at an affordable cost. Here are some key aspects:
- Affordability: The price point should be accessible for most consumers without sacrificing quality.
- Flavor Profile: Great value coffee should taste good and satisfy the palate.
- Consistency: Reliable quality from bag to bag and purchase to purchase.
- Sustainability and Ethical Sourcing: Supporting environmentally responsible and fair labor practices adds value beyond just the price.
- Availability: Easy to find in local stores or online, making purchasing convenient.

1. Folgers Coffee
Folgers has been a household name in the United States for decades, renowned for its affordability and consistent flavor. The brand offers a wide range of blends, including classic ground coffee, instant coffee, and specialty roasts, all at budget-friendly prices.
- Affordability: Folgers is often regarded as one of the most economical options available in supermarkets.
- Flavor: Known for its rich, full-bodied taste that appeals to traditional coffee drinkers.
- Availability: Easily accessible in most grocery stores and online.
- Sustainability: The company has initiatives aimed at ethical sourcing, though it’s always good to check specific product labels.
Overall, Folgers offers excellent value, especially for households looking for a reliable, everyday coffee option without overspending.

3. Kirkland Signature Coffee (Costco)
Kirkland Signature, Costco's private label, has gained popularity for delivering premium quality at a lower price. Their coffee beans are often sourced from reputable regions, offering excellent value for bulk buyers.
- Price per Pound: Significantly lower than many premium brands when purchased in bulk.
- Flavor: The blends are rich and aromatic, with a variety of options including Colombian, Espresso, and Breakfast Blend.
- Quality: Frequently praised for freshness and flavor, comparable to more expensive brands.
- Sustainability: Committed to responsible sourcing and environmental practices.
If you buy coffee in bulk and prioritize both quality and value, Kirkland Signature is an excellent choice.
4. Café Bustelo
For those who prefer bold, robust coffee, Café Bustelo offers a fantastic value with a distinctive flavor profile. Its rich, full-bodied taste makes it a favorite among espresso lovers and those seeking a strong brew.
- Affordability: Offers great value for its size and intensity, especially in brick-and-mortar stores and online.
- Flavor: Known for its deep, bold flavor with a hint of Latin-American influence.
- Sustainability: The company promotes sustainable practices and fair trade sourcing.
- Versatility: Ideal for making espresso, drip coffee, or even French press.
Café Bustelo proves that bold flavor doesn't have to come with a hefty price tag.

What to Look for When Choosing Value Coffee
While the brands listed above are known for their great value, selecting the right coffee depends on personal preferences and priorities. Keep these factors in mind:
- Roast Level: Light, medium, or dark roasts cater to different flavor preferences.
- Sourcing Practices: Look for certifications like Fair Trade, Rainforest Alliance, or Organic to ensure ethical sourcing.
- Form: Whole bean versus ground coffee—whole beans tend to stay fresher longer but may require a grinder.
- Brewing Method: Consider whether the coffee suits your brewing method, such as drip, French press, espresso, or instant.
- Price per Pound: Calculate the cost to compare brands effectively.
